_*How You'll Succeed Here:*_

* Provide individualized therapy using a play-based approach for children aged birth to 3 years, under direction of a supervising PT
* Support and facilitate each child's progress through developmental milestones, promoting inclusion, and fostering strong caregiver-child relationships
* Monitor child’s progress and report to supervising PT
* Educate parents about therapy techniques for practice outside of sessions
*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team, including child development specialists, occupational therapists, physical therapists, service coordinators, physicians and family
* Participate in monthly Reflective Supervision meetings
* Utilize effective and professional communication skills
* Submit electronic documentation with signatures on a daily basis
* Other related duties as assigned
